documentation complète de l’API à retrouver ici
pour les nouveautés des applicatifs voir ici
- 2024-10-15
- Ajout : GET, POST, PUT, PATCH /admins : routes liées aux accès bureau et administrateurs
- Ajout : GET /v1/sites/UUID/contacts : récupération des contacts d’un chantier
- Mise à jour : GET /v1/activities avec le nouveau paramètre v1/activities?include=specifications pour récupérer les prestations faites sur une activité
- Mise à jour des routes v1/technicians, l’attribut weekly_schedule est maintenant optionnel
- 2024-08-08
- Ajout : GET, POST, PUT, PATCH /vehicles
- Ajout : POST /v1/sites/UUID/contacts
- Mise à jour : PATCH /equipment, si le matériel a été supprimé auparavant, le PATCH le restaure
- Mise à jour : POST /technician, l’attribut gender est maintenant optionnel
- Mise à jour : endpoints /period, ajout des attributs montant € HT (amount) et nombre d’heures vendues (hours_sold)
- 2024-05-23
- Ajout: GET /v1/contacts – sans préciser l’id du client
- 2023-08-10
- Correctif: /v1/absences – ajout de l’attribut « technician_id »
- 2023-06-08
- Correctif: /v1/technician – revert sur la modification du format array de weekly_schedule
- 2023-05-31
- Ajout : “ GET, POST, PUT, PATCH /stores”
- Ajout de l’attribut “store_id” dans les endpoints /techniciens
- Ajout de l’attribut “store_id” dans les endpoints /oneshot_contracts
- Ajout de l’attribut “store_id” dans les endpoints /recurring_contracts
- 2022-06-28
- Mise à jour: “ GET /equipments/{id}?include=imputations“ on ne récupère que les heures de main d’œuvre du déclarant, pas de toute l’équipe
- 2019-11-06
- Mise à jour: “ GET /oneshot_contracts/ “ et “ POST /oneshot_contracts/” et “PATCH /oneshot_contracts/” et “PUT /oneshot_contracts/” avec l’option include:’team’
- Mise à jour: “ GET /recurring_contracts/ “ et “ POST /recurring_contracts/” et “PATCH /recurring_contracts/” et “PUT /recurring_contracts/” avec l’option include:’team’
- 2019-05-15
- Mise à jour : “ POST /technician/ “ avec les emails et les téléphones
- 2019-05-01
- Ajout : “ GET /rubric_categories/ “ avec l’option include:’rubrics’
- Ajout : “ GET/ rubric_categories/UUID” avec l’option include:’rubrics’
- 2018-12-03
- Suppression : “POST|PUT|PATCH /contracts/UUID” : le paramètre end_on n’est plus obligatoire
- 2018-04-24
- Ajout : “POST /oneshot_contracts/UUID/tasks” et “POST /periods/UUID/tasks”: plus de détails sur la création des prestations et les possibles erreurs
- 2018-04-09
- Ajout : section “Contrats oneshot”
- Ajout : section “Contrats récurrents” et “Contrats récurrents : exercices”
- Ajout : section “Contrats : prestations”
- 2018-02-09
- Mise à jour “absences”, correction de la documentation (champs “technician_id”, absences partielles ne sont pas encore implémentées)
- 2017-09-05
- Ajout de l’erreur 400 – code “parse_error”
- 2017-07-04
- Ajout : champ “technician_id” dans la structure d’un matériel (association à un technicien)
- 2017-06-19
- Ajout : “GET /activities” dans la section “Pointage de main d’œuvre”
- 2017-05-31
- Ajout : “DELETE /contracts/UUID” : ajout du paramètre “force=1”
- Mise à jour “pointage de MO” : standardisation du paramètre “include” : “include=activity_types,rubric_results,rubric_results.rubrics”
- Documentation “pointage de MO” : dans la description, correction du format du champ “value”
- Documentation “PUT equipment” : dans la description, correction de “category” en ”type”
- 2017-05-12
- Mise à jour : “pointage de MO” : ajout des résultats des rubriques
- 2017-04-24
- Ajout : section “Contrats”
- Mise à jour : GET technician//activities : ajout “technician_id”
- Mise à jour : “Matériel”: “equipment[equipment_type]” → “equipment[type]”
- 2017-04-14
- Ajout : section “Matériel”
- Ajout : section “Éléments de paie”
- Ajout : section “pointage de MO”
- 2017-04-11
- Mise à jour : POST technician : ajout du paramètre optionnel work_contracts
- 2017-04-05
- Mise à jour : POST affaires / études : structure “site”
- Mise à jour : documentation des suppressions en cascade pour les points d’entrée “DELETE /customers/UUID” et “DELETE /contacts/UUID”
- 2017-03-29
- Correction contacts : suppression de l’attribut “code”
- 2017-03-17
- Ajout : DELETE /customers/UUID
- Ajout : DELETE /sites/UUID
- Mise à jour : POST affaires / études : “company_code” est supprimé
- Mise à jour : POST affaires / études : “référence” devient obligatoire
- Mise à jour : POST customers : “first_name” devient optionnel
- Mise à jour : POST contacts : “first_name” devient optionnel
- Documentation : URL “GET /technicians/UUID/absences” et “POST /technicians/UUID/absences”